Estimated insurance rates for a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D are $1,164 a year including full coverage. Comprehensive insurance costs on average $200, collision insurance costs $250, and liability is $534. A policy with only liability insurance costs around $588 a year, and a high-risk policy costs $2,496 or more. Teen drivers pay the most at up to $4,650 a year.
Average premium for full coverage: $1,164
Premium estimates by type of coverage:
Price estimates include $500 physical damage insurance deductibles, 30/60 bodily injury liability limits, and includes medical/PIP and uninsured motorist coverage. Rates include averaging for all 50 U.S. states and for all Silverado 3500HD models.

Car insurance prices for a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D also have a wide range based on your driving characteristics, the model of your Silverado 3500HD, and policy deductibles and limits.
A more mature driver with no driving violations and high deductibles may pay as low as $1,100 every 12 months on average, or $92 per month, for full coverage. Prices are highest for drivers in their teens, where even good drivers will be charged upwards of $4,600 a year. View Rates by Age
Where you choose to live also has a big influence on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D insurance prices. A middle-age driver might find prices as low as $890 a year in states like Missouri, New Hampshire, and Vermont, or as much as $1,660 on average in Michigan, New York, and Louisiana.

Choosing high deductibles can reduce prices by up to $300 annually, whereas buying more liability protection will cost you more. Changing from a 50/100 limit to a 250/500 limit will cost up to $426 extra every 12 months. View Rates by Deductible or Liability Limit
If you have a few violations or tend to cause accidents, you are likely paying at a minimum $1,400 to $2,000 extra annually, depending on your age.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D insurance for high-risk drivers is expensive and can cost from 43% to 134% more than average. View High Risk Driver Rates

How to Find Cheaper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D Insurance
Finding better rates on insurance for a Chevrolet Silverado 3500HD consists of being a low-risk driver, having above-average credit, refrain from filing small claims, and possibly raising deductibles. Invest the time to compare rates at every other renewal by requesting quotes from direct car insurance companies like Progressive, GEICO, and Esurance, and also from local exclusive and independent agents.
